      <description>I never did this, but maybe it works for you:&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;To perform a migration of an existing logical drive to a different RAID level, use the command:&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;saconfig /dev/cissX -M &lt;LOGICAL drive=""&gt; -R &lt;RAID level=""&gt; [-S &lt;STRIPE size=""&gt;]&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;So try to change the RAID level from 0+1 to 0 (see same manual).&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;A href="http://docs.hp.com/en/J6369-90051/ch03s02.html#v1650869" target="_blank"&gt;http://docs.hp.com/en/J6369-90051/ch03s02.html#v1650869&lt;/A&gt;&lt;/STRIPE&gt;&lt;/RAID&gt;&lt;/LOGICAL&gt;</description>

      <description>You can get in to the hardware raid controller before booting and right after the POST. This is before ISL as well. This is known as ORCA and I think it is available on the server. Take a look at the document page 237 on how to access the raid controller utility before boot up.&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;A href="http://docs.hp.com/en/545402-003/545402-003.pdf" target="_blank"&gt;http://docs.hp.com/en/545402-003/545402-003.pdf&lt;/A&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;&lt;BR /&gt;</description>
